Cisco admins who have spent their week patching email gateways now face a perfect-10 Identity Services Engine flaw under active attack. Cisco disclosed CVE-2026-76460 on Wednesday, describing it as an authentication bypass affecting Identity Services Engine (ISE) and ISE Passive Identity Connector (ISE-PIC). Successful exploitation can give an unauthenticated remote attacker command execution with root privileges.
